SPELLING BEE, AIDA, HISTORY BOYS et al. Among 2010 Column Award Winners
by BWW News Desk - Mar 11, 2010


The Column Awards, a 501(c)3 nonprofit honoring excellence in theater in the Dallas-Fort Worth Metroplex, presented its 11th annual awards last night in Carpenter Hall at the Irving Arts Center. Uptown Players and Plaza Theatre Company tied for most wins with 10 each. In all, 17 theaters companies shared 62 awards, divided between Equity and non-Equity productions.
